Hi all, relative noob here so apologies for any dumb questions... I have 5 RTCGQ11LM Xiaomi motion sensors working via Z2M in Home assistant, until a few days ago hardly ever had an issue with any of them for months (a few very occasional disconnects). I do read the temperature sensors in them to have a rough idea of room temperature, corrected them via the settings (specific) and it worked. Doesn't trigger any automations or the like, just for info for the moment.
A day or so ago the temperature sensors all stopped working, showing as "not available" in HA. When I look in the (latest version auto-updated) Z2M dashboard, none of them exposes temperature anymore. "device temperature" now is exposed but I reckon that's the temperature of the built-in processor... Strange enough, the temperature is still shown, correctly, in "state" in the device's Z2M dashboards. It just is not provided anymore via MQTT. Is there anything I can change to the config to get the temps back? I know they're not precise etc. etc. but I really liked to have them there. As the hardware clearly allows it, is there any reason why temperature isn't exposed anymore? TIA for any help or tips!
